Your Player ID is a unique string of letters and numbers assigned to your game instance. If you have an old screenshot of your loading screen or profile menu, look for a code that looks like Player#12345 or a long alphanumeric string. Step 2: Contact Rovio Customer Support
In 2015, Rovio transitioned fully to server-side saving. This means your gem count, bird levels, arena rank, and hat collection live on Rovio’s servers. Your phone merely holds a "key" to access that server data.
